- Polkadot (DOT) is a major player in the decentralized network space, known for its sharded multichain architecture and parachains.
- The network’s architecture allows for multiple transactions to be processed concurrently, avoiding the congestion often seen in traditional sequential transaction processing.
- DOT, Polkadot’s native cryptocurrency, serves multiple functions within the ecosystem, including utility, governance, staking, and parachain creation.

Understanding Polkadot’s Multifaceted Role
Polkadot’s native cryptocurrency, DOT, plays several crucial roles within the ecosystem. It is used to pay for transaction fees, reward validators and nominators, participate in network governance, stake for network security, and bond tokens for parachain creation. Given these multiple roles, it’s essential to choose a Polkadot wallet that suits your specific needs.
Choosing the Best Polkadot Wallet
When selecting a Polkadot wallet, consider your needs for storing, staking, or bonding. Wallets come in different types, including web wallets, desktop wallets, mobile wallets, and hardware wallets. Each has its pros and cons, so it’s important to review our guide on crypto security and choose a wallet that offers the best balance of convenience and security for you.
Types of Polkadot Wallets
Polkadot wallets come in two main types: hot and cold. Hot wallets are software applications connected to the internet, allowing users to manage their funds and access decentralized applications across different devices. Cold wallets are physical devices that store cryptocurrencies offline, providing better security but requiring more self-responsibility.

Web Wallets
Web wallets are browser extensions that allow users to manage, store, send, and receive crypto through a web browser. They offer flexibility and accessibility, making them a user-friendly solution for everyday transactions and digital asset management.
Desktop Wallets
Desktop wallets can be downloaded and installed directly on your computer. They offer extra features like integrated staking, broader cryptocurrency offerings, and reinforced security mechanisms for safeguarding your assets.

Mobile Wallets
Mobile wallets are available for both iOS and Android, offering the convenience of managing, storing, sending, and receiving crypto on the go. However, they come with security risks due to potential malware on your phone.
Hardware Wallets
Hardware wallets are physical devices that securely store cryptocurrency private keys. They provide the highest levels of security for your crypto funds.

Top 5 Polkadot Hot Wallets
The best hot wallets for DOT include Nova Wallet, Trust Wallet, SubWallet, Polkawallet, and Fearless Wallet. These wallets were chosen based on their functionalities, security, and innovative features that integrate the Polkadot ecosystem.
Top Hardware Wallets to Store Polkadot (DOT)
For storing DOT, hardware wallets like Ledger and Polkadot Vault (Parity Signer) are recommended. They provide the best security for passive holding of DOT without any Web3 interactions.
How to Choose the Best Polkadot Wallet?
Choosing the best Polkadot wallet depends on your preferences, technical understanding, and goals. Consider factors like custody, purpose, user interface, security, and customer support when making your decision.
